Job Description

Description We are looking for an Development Coordinator to support fundraising, donor engagement, communications, and outreach efforts for an organization based in Columbus, Ohio. This contract opportunity with permanent potential is ideal for someone who enjoys balancing relationship-focused work with strong administrative and event coordination responsibilities. The person in this role will help strengthen donor communications, maintain outreach and fundraising records, assist with marketing initiatives, and contribute to successful meetings, campaigns, and community-facing events.
Responsibilities:
  • Build and maintain donor and prospect records by entering new contacts, updating information, and conducting background research to support outreach efforts.
  • Prepare and distribute donor acknowledgements, pledge-related correspondence, and other fundraising communications with accuracy and timeliness, including documentation for in-kind contributions.
  • Coordinate meeting logistics for internal teams and external stakeholders by arranging space, audiovisual needs, agendas, presentation materials, scheduling, and follow-up notes.
  • Support fundraising events, donor cultivation activities, tours, and campaign-related functions by managing registrations, confirmations, invoices, and participant communications.
  • Assist with committee and stakeholder engagement by facilitating communication, organizing documentation, and helping keep projects moving across departments and partner groups.
  • Contribute to outreach and public relations efforts by gathering stories, photos, and approvals, and by helping arrange interviews with residents, staff, and media contacts.
  • Help manage digital communications by updating social media channels, monitoring incoming website inquiries, and routing questions to the appropriate staff members for response.
  • Provide responsive service to donors, prospects, volunteers, and community contacts while supporting broader development and marketing initiatives as needed. Requirements
  • Experience working with donor databases, fundraising records, or contact management systems in a development, nonprofit, or outreach setting.
  • Demonstrated ability to communicate effectively through email, letters, and other donor-facing correspondence.
  • Background in administrative support, including scheduling, document preparation, meeting coordination, and note-taking.
  • Familiarity with event planning tasks such as registration tracking, attendee communication, and logistics management.
  • Ability to support community outreach, donor engagement, or public-facing relationship-building activities.
  • Working knowledge of social media content coordination, online inquiries, and marketing support activities.
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ities, maintain accuracy, and meet deadlines.
  • Comfortable collaborating with internal teams, volunteers, committees, and external partners in a detail-oriented environment.
